Structural Transition of Stabilized Martensite in CuZnAl Alloy
Abstract:
The martensite stabilization in Cu72Zn13Al15 (at %) alloy on heating at a heating rate of 5°C/min has been studied. During heating, the transition of the lattice parameters of the stabilized martensite is that lattice parameters a and c increase, b decreases and monoclinic angle β tends to 90º, the abnormal re-relief and RSME take place. These phenomena in the alloy during heating are irreversible and do not change upon air-cooling.
